Getting Dressed in the 1870s & 1874 Hairstyle Tutorial
Curious about how to get dressed in the 1870s? This video will show how I get dressed in my new 1874 La Mode Illustree velvet gown, including a hair tutorial using Lynn McMaster's Victorian hairstyle tool.
